Kato takes charge of purse strings

MIPS Technologies has promoted Mervin S Kato to the position of Chief Financial Officer.

MIPS Technologies has promoted Mervin S Kato to the position of Chief Financial Officer Kato, most recently Vice President of Finance and Corporate Controller at MIPS Technologies, succeeds Kevin C Eichler, who, as announced in November 2005, is transitioning out of the company during the first calendar quarter of 2006

Kato has served as Vice President of Finance since May 2001 and Corporate Controller since May 1998.

He brings more than 30 years of high tech industry experience in finance and operations.

Previously, Kato was Controller of the MIPS Group at Silicon Graphics and was involved with the spin-out of the company from SGI in 1998.

Prior to joining SGI, Kato spent 15 years with Apple Computer, in various financial and operational management positions.

Kato holds a BS degree in business administration with a concentration in accounting from San Jose State University.

"Merv has an outstanding track record leading the MIPS finance team, and is a natural fit for the chief financial officer position", said John Bourgoin, President and CEO.

"His in-depth understanding of our business model, the needs of our customers, and our obligations as a public company is exceptional".

"I am delighted to have him assume the role of CFO".
